If you are not leaving Peru on the Bike it's easy to buy there. Chines bikes can be had for $1500+ for a 250cc new, lots of 125-250 cc jap' bikes for much more and various used markets. Honda 400 cc Falcons are around and much more than that gets pricey fast. Try Lima for "" exotics" (400cc plus) and China bikes, Cusco for used Falcons.
